DISCOVER OUR AMBASSADORS – Carole Fournier – Edmundston, N-B. (Trail Running)

Carole Fournier is originally from Edmundston, New Brunswick. Early in her childhood, Carole demonstrated that she was ambitious, determined, naïve and stubborn. Carole loves to discover new things, to live life to the fullest and to share this with others. As a Yoga teacher and ovo-vegetarian, Carole is convinced that a holistic approach to living is the best approach to healing. It is for this reason that she continues to perfect her knowledge of positive thinking s knowledge in the field of positive, mindfulness, yoga, meditation and holistic nutrition.

She has only been participating in Ultramarathons for three years, however Carole never thought her enthusiasm for running would allow her to complete such unusual feats. She has completed a number of events including several marathons, ultramarathons of 80 and 160km, and even one of the toughest races in the world, the Marathon des Sables, a 250 km totally self-sufficient race in the Sahara desert.

In addition to acting as Ambassador for a number of off trail races such as the Pandora 24 and the Gaspesie 100, she also feels that it is important to remain active and engaged in our communities. She has decided to make a difference in the lives of youth by supporting a variety of different organizations. In 2015 she supported the activities of PRO Kids with a fundraiser as she prepared for the Marathon des Sables. More recently, she became spokesperson for the Je bouge organization while participating in a 60km relay race to promote a healthy lifestyle to young people while pursuing their dreams.
